Monterey 12.4 Screen Saver

Ever since updating to 12.4 I've lost my screen saver. I always just used the included Monterey screen saver with pics of the Monterey area. However, now, I can't even point the screen saver preferences to them. It's like they were taken off my computer in the update. How do I recover the default screen savers?

Open your Photo app. Wait for it to finish updating the library. Then go back to Screen Saver preference. You should now be able to see "Photo Library..." as an option. Then, you need to wait a while for the photos and/or albums to be populated. My library has 52,091 photos, it took about 3 minutes to see all my photos/albums there in the Screen Saver preference.
